CCHS defeats Vandebilt Catholic

Staff Report

The Central Catholic High School Lady Eagles edged Vandebilt Catholic 40-38 in opening day action at the Lady Eagles’ Christmas Classic Monday.
No individual stats were available.
Central Catholic (8-3) will return to action today when it faces Brusly in a 6 p.m. contest.
Patterson girls edge North Vermilion
The Patterson Lumberjills edged North Vermilion 31-29 in the Lumberjills’ District 8-3A opener Friday on the road.
Alex Benjamin led Patterson with 13 points, while Kem Williams and Erykah Singleton each scored nine.
Patterson (4-5 overall, 1-0 in district) will return to action today when it hosts Franklin in a District 8-3A contest set for 5:30 p.m.
Morgan City falls
at Hahnville
The Morgan City Tigers fell to Hahnville 104-81 on the road Monday.
Hahnville pulled away in the second half for the victory.
Hahnville connected on 12 three-pointers in the win, while Morgan City nailed eight.
Ke’sean Francois led Morgan City with 23 points, including four three-pointers.
Other scorers included Taaj Daniels, 19 points (three three-pointers); Makye Richard, 10 points; Jared Singleton, Cedric Gant and Lloyd Singleton, seven points apiece; Kerwin Francois, six points; and Tywan Walker, two points.
Morgan City (9-7) won’t return to action until Jan. 2 when it travels to face Westgate in a 5 p.m. contest.
